World funds are falling behind international work. In 2021, the G20 established a roadmap to make cross-border funds quicker, cheaper and extra clear, with a 2027 deadline. Immediately, the group’s personal regulators admit these targets are already slipping.

Solely 30% of fast-payment programs are even interconnected, leaving international companies operating on outdated monetary rails with lengthy settlement home windows and hidden charges. And this impacts the livelihood of hundreds of thousands of gifted professionals internationally who at the moment are a vital pipeline for international distant work. Whereas firms lean on digital instruments to construct borderless groups, the programs that ship their paychecks stay caught up to now.

If distant work is supposed to unlock international expertise, then modernizing cross-border monetary infrastructure isn’t non-compulsory. It’s the last-mile drawback and till it’s solved, distant work will at all times run on legacy rails.

The Final-Mile Distant Work Downside

Slack and Zoom made international collaboration simple, and cloud platforms have eliminated limitations to constructing distributed groups. Communication, workflows and hiring can scale, however the monetary infrastructure beneath all of it has by no means really modernized. 

Worldwide funds are nonetheless dominated by guide inputs and multi-step approvals. Firms acquire invoices through electronic mail, validate banking particulars by hand, reconcile errors and arrange every switch one after the other. Operational patterns that may really feel acquainted in 2005. 

The pressure and inefficiency develop with crew dimension, and even when distant staff are recurring, the cost cycle hardly ever is. Finance groups rebuild the identical steps every month and as soon as funds are despatched, they nonetheless want to verify receipt, hint delays via middleman banks, and clarify surprising FX deductions. 

The core and easy difficulty is that the majority underlying rails are constructed on legacy infrastructure, which wasn’t constructed for international groups with high-volume cross-border payroll flows. Worldwide transfers nonetheless journey via lengthy correspondent banking chains the place every middleman provides time, charges and potential failure factors. Regulatory necessities, resembling AML and KYC, differ throughout jurisdictions, forcing firms into guide compliance checks. Plus, many conventional suppliers embed revenue contained in the FX unfold slightly than in clear charges, that means employers and staff hardly ever know the true value till after the switch is full.

All of those points create a cost juxtaposition. Programs that permit groups function globally in seconds depend on monetary infrastructure that settles earnings in days. For hundreds of thousands of expert professionals, particularly these throughout low- and middle-income nations, that delay is a barrier to collaborating within the international digital economic system. 

Why Outdated Rails Exclude Expert Professionals

Some of the misunderstood elements of constructing international groups is the hole between how US employers assume international funds work and the way they perform in actuality. Many underestimate the actual value, as they assume worldwide payouts behave like home transfers. However for a lot of staff throughout the area, the expertise is much extra fragmented and unpredictable.  

One core false impression is value. Employers consider they’re protecting prices on their finish, whereas staff routinely lose significant parts of their pay to FX spreads, cash-out charges, and native financial institution prices. The World Financial institution places the common value of sending cash internationally at 6.5%, with bank-based transfers in some corridors operating above 14%. A share that may erase a day’s price of revenue for some staff.

Moreover, there isn’t a unified cross-border instantaneous cost equal, no Zelle-like interoperability, and no shared protocol that hyperlinks US banks to regional real-time networks. Even Brazil’s Pix, one of many world’s most superior home instant-payment programs, can’t join on to U.S. rails. A cost that seems to decide on the sender’s aspect can sit in evaluate or transfer via a number of intermediaries earlier than reaching the employee. 

These frictions form how distant staff take part within the international economic system. Irregular arrival occasions make revenue seem unstable, limiting entry to credit score, loans, or mortgages. Excessive cash-out and FX prices erode earnings in a approach home staff by no means face. Since funds land inconsistently, many professionals present up in a banking system as ‘increased threat,’ regardless of incomes in USD for respected employers. 

What many US firms don’t see is how instantly these frictions affect retention. For distant professionals, cost reliability is among the strongest alerts of whether or not an employer could be trusted. When pay arrives late or brief or requires navigating surprising charges simply to entry funds, staff can begin wanting elsewhere. 

The World Freelance Shopper Fee Delay Report 2025 exhibits 63% of freelancers wait over 30 days for cost, and a majority cite these delays as their prime supply of economic stress. This means that cost friction, together with FX-related deductions and cross-border banking delays, is an actual threat issue on the subject of stability and retention.

The issue isn’t the digital instruments firms use, however slightly the cost structure beneath them being constructed for home slightly than international groups. Till these rails modernize, distant professionals will proceed going through avoidable monetary instability, and employers will proceed shedding expertise to the friction the system creates. 

How Trendy Rails May Rebuild Entry, Productiveness, and Inclusion

If outdated monetary infrastructure has held distant expertise again, trendy rails supply the other: the prospect to take part within the international economic system on equal footing. Sooner, clear, and low-fee programs would chop the hole between home and worldwide staff and provides distant professionals one thing they don’t expertise typically: dependable entry to their earnings. 

Predictability is what turns cost programs into inclusion engines. When staff know when revenue will arrive and the way a lot will land, they’ll plan funds for payments, childcare, tuition and mortgage repayments with confidence and construct a buffer for any uncertainty. That stability reduces monetary stress, helps financial savings and investments, and provides staff the liberty to pursue higher-value international roles as an alternative of hedging in opposition to cash-flow volatility. It additionally broadens entry to monetary companies as lenders and insurers can consider predictable incomes patterns as an alternative of irregular worldwide transfers. 

From right here trendy rails can unlock upward mobility, as when funds arrive in full and on time, staff construct credit score histories, qualify for mortgages, and take part in long-term monetary planning. A steady revenue stream positions expertise as low threat, and never as a result of their expertise have modified however as a result of the monetary infrastructure can help them. 

For employers, the advantages compound as low-friction funds strengthen belief, scale back admin and enhance retention and workers reliability. When staff don’t have to fret about delays or surprising deductions, distant roles really feel as reliable as native employment, making these employers extra enticing even when compensation ranges are comparable. 

Modernizing cross-border pay isn’t one thing any single firm can remedy alone. It is determined by monetary establishments, regulators and expertise suppliers working collectively to modernize the rails that help cross-border work. The priorities are black and white: higher interoperability, clearer FX disclosure, and quicker settlement pathways, as these decide whether or not worldwide hiring feels seamless or strained. Companies that begin adapting to those shifts now by tightening their very own processes and selecting companions that prioritize transparency and velocity can have a far simpler time attracting and protecting expertise as cross-border requirements proceed to mature.
